Tim Fong, MD is a Professor of Psychiatry at the Semel Institute for Neuroscience and Human Behavior at UCLA.  He is the Director of the UCLA Addiction Psychiatry Fellowship, a one-year program that provides clinical training in the management of addictive disorders. Dr. Fong is also the co-director of the UCLA Gambling Studies Program; the purpose of the program is to examine the underlying causes and clinical characteristics of gambling disorder to develop effective, evidence-based treatment strategies.   

Dr. Fong is the Director of the Steering Committee to the UCLA Cannabis Research Initiative, a multi-disciplinary effort to examine the impact of cannabis on body, mind, and brain.
